We start right back in with Ellen explaining that when she went to go ask the guys if they can trade scissors with her, Puck told her to get out and that he is gonna kick her a**. Annesa in the middle of showering felt the need to come and listen to the conversation topless. Ellen says that Puck said this to her while Mark and Colin just sat there and listened. She claims Puck has control over the guys house and none of the guys have any guts to stand up to him. Back in the guys villa, they are hanging out while Colin performs some quotes from his soon to be released "Quote Book".(Check out his site, link on main page). We then flash back to the girls with Ellen still cryings stating she doesn't think it is fair for Puck to say those things to a girl, especially her. Tonya tries to calm her down but she feels her life has been threatened. In another room, the girls feel that it is very childish how Puck is treating Ellen, but they also believe that Ellen is no 'Angel' and pretty much provokes his behavior. Melissa suggests that none of the girls show up to his wedding, since she believes it's not right the way he treats some of the girls like dogs. Rachel goes over to Mark, and Mark says that Puck never said that. Rachel says she has no problem and doesn't want to miss his wedding. Blair and Yes try to talk to Ellen, Blair tells Ellen to try and not let one person ruin her experience at the challenge. Puck tells Jamie that he's like a spoonful of salt, since the girls can't vote him off, and he's pretty much gonna be around to hurt them! He says he would never result to violence, he just hurts people with 'verbs'. Blair pulls Puck aside and explains to him that he should just leave Ellen alone. Puck says she lied and he wants to go "Puck" on her. But Blair tells him to look at it from David's point of view. Puck agrees and decides to leave her alone as long as he can still 'talk the talk' at competition time. Puck asks Blair about the girls going to his wedding, Blair says he doesn't believe that many will be showing up. The day has come, Puck's Wedding Day!!! Betty (Puck's Fiance) explains that they were gonna get married in a couple of months anyways, but since he was in Jamiaca doing the challenge, that it would be just perfect to move up the date and have it there. The guys go our and get some flowers to decorate the patio. The guests are told that the dress code is leaves, flowers, or clothing that is 'natural-like'. All the guests get creative as they come up with outfits. Eric is chosen as Best Man, Colin as Ring-Bearer, and Mark as "Boggart-Holder" and "Bride-Walker". Ayanna is chosen as Maid of Honor. Minutes before the ceremony, Puck is extremely nervous. Betty comes walking down the stairs, immediatly Puck starts to cry at how beautiful she looks. Mark, carrying Boggart, walks Betty up to Puck. Betty arrives, Puck is so nervous that he doesn't know what side to stand on. Betty tells him to relax and everything will be ok. As Puck says 'I Will', a tear flows down his cheek. After the ceremony, they all gather to have a reception. Eric gives his best man speech as they all drink and have fun. We flash to Ellen and Tonya on a padel boat. Ellen says she has no tolerance for all the girls that are two-faced with Puck. Back at the reception, the girls gather to catch the boquet. They all plan to move and let Emily catch it. James smiles as he sees she is happy to catch it. Lori later tells Ellen about the wedding, Ellen looks happy that it went well. The girls are all happy that Betty has found Puck and how good she is for him. We end with Puck and Betty going off to a nearby hotel for their Honeymoon night.
